Which is better a Subaru BRZ or a Toyota GR86 for my son by jjjaxe in FirstCar

[–]Timecook -1 points0 points  (0 children)

Except they require premium gas despite not having a turbo… just a high compression engine design. I believe the pre-late 2023 models had issues with gasket goo getting into cylinder heads causing problems but it wasn’t every car and the problem was fixed. Otherwise it’s been a very reliable car, same as the rest of Subaru’s later lineup.

Is a Subaru BRZ a good first car for my son by jjjaxe in FirstCar

[–]Timecook 2 points3 points  (0 children)

It does indeed require 91 octane or above. For the uninitiated, that’s usually $1-$1.30 more expensive per gallon than regular. Costco is a good place to get cheaper premium for what it’s worth.
